Micro-punch surgery is a procedure, where the doctor removes Fordyce spots from your genital area or your face at a fast pace. Formulations having bichloracetic acid as an ingredient may also be recommended.Ī combination of laser and topical treatments may also be suggested, though this option may cause side effects like a tingling, burning feeling on the skin or even inflammation of the skin. To remove Fordyce spots, your dermatologist may also prescribe topical tretinoin or oral isotretinoin. Another option is a pulsed dye laser treatment, which costs more but may leave fewer scars. When removed with a carbon dioxide laser treatment, they may cause scarring. The dermatologist may use laser beams of different wavelengths to remove the spots. But if you are unhappy about how these bumps affect your appearance, you can opt for the following treatments to have them removed: 1. Since Fordyce spots don’t cause any pain, itching or any other problem, they can be left alone.

Their size ranges between 1-3 mm in diameter sometimes they may be bigger. They can also be the same colour as your skin. Identifying Fordyce Spotsįordyce spots are white or a pale yellow in colour. People with oily skin, both men and women, are more prone to having Fordyce spots. But, they become visible when we attain puberty and they get enlarged due to the hormonal changes the body goes through. We are born with them as they are present in our bodies. There is no specific cause for the presence of Fordyce spots. However, they usually become visible during one’s teenage years. They are present in 70-80 percent of the adult population. At What Age Do Fordyce Spots Occur?įordyce spots can occur at any age. Rarely, they appear on the penis or the scrotum in men and on the labia in women. They may also appear on other areas of the face or body where there is no hair.įordyce spots are quite common and appear as bumps that are spread out in some cases they appear in clusters. They usually appear on the outer edges of the lips or inside the cheeks. They don’t cause any pain or itching and are not infectious either. Also known as Fordyce granules or Fordyce glands, these whitish or yellowish bumps occur due to the enlargement of sebaceous glands or oil glands that are not associated with hair follicles.
